NMBT Supports Local Charity
18 May 2010
The annual Bukani Print Adidas Lake Farm Charity Run in association with Bay FM took place on Saturday 17 April 2010. The Charity Run was staged by Achilles in aid of the 90 mentally and physically challenged adults who live at Lake Farm Centre on the outskirts of Port Elizabeth.
Beautifully cool weather conditions ensured record times were set with George Ntshiliza of Nedbank Running Club (RC) taking first place in the 25km race, in the record time of 1:20:06. Zolani Ngqaqa of Mr Price came first in 32:02 in the 10km event. In the ladies race Mirjam Weerd excelled and won the 25km race in 1:52:07 while Deliwe Nyanga of Nedbank RC claimed first place in the 10km run in 39:02.
The medals for the race where specially made by the residents of the Lake Farm Centre who had to put in a lot of effort to complete 2000 handmade medals before the race.
“We as tourism want to put our support behind all local community and charity initiatives to help them make a success of any event. This is why we were honoured to endorse the Lake Farm Charity Run as a means of putting back into the community,” said Fezekile Tshiwula.
